Princess Chatterer Posted July 6, 2007 Author #47 Share Posted July 6, 2007 The way to find out, other than knowing a travel agent with access to the Polar booking engine, is to cafefully read Princess press releases. Often you can book before Princess publishes the schedule at Princess.com. In fact the best way to get the cabin of your choice is to book the very first day that bookings open. This is sometimes a not so secret - secret kept by Princess and your travel agent.
